While finishing up dissertation work in Beijing a few years back, I ran
into the former Shandong journalist turned short story-turned popular
science-turned children's stories writer, 焦耐芳.  He's a prolific writer
and 
master of the animal tale and fable, very influenced by the classical
short story and aesop's fable traditions.  His work often has a didactic
apparatus attached (not the typical moralizing kind) that aims at teaching
children about biology, science and history.  I've been very impressed
with his explanation of pre-Reform era children's games that bring to
light stark contrasts between the realities of childhood experience past
and present 筛麦浪 (2012). Mr. Jiao has a number of series with the 天津 and
中国青
年 presses.
